How much does a normal car cost in Canada?

The average MSRP for a new car in Canada is just over $45,000. However, this number will differ based on the type of car you’re interested in. For example, a luxury vehicle will typically have a higher MSRP compared to a more standard model.

How much is cheapest car in Canada?

$10,398
The 2022 Chevrolet Spark claims the title of Canada’s least-expensive new vehicle, with a starting price of $10,398 for the LS trim level with its standard five-speed manual transmission.

Are cars overpriced right now 2022?

Average prices were up 42.5% in September 2022 vs. February 2020. Used car prices have likely peaked, but new car prices are set to remain elevated through end-2022.

What is a good price for a first car?

$5,000 to $10,000
Experts recommend that you spend $5,000 to $10,000 on your first car. But honestly, it all comes down to what you can afford. Here are a few simple tips to help you calculate a figure that would work well for you: Don’t spend more than 15% of your gross pay or 20% of your take-home pay.

What is a good car budget?

If you’re thinking, how much of my income can I spend on the car, remember the 20% rule. Financial experts say your car-related expenses shouldn’t exceed 20% of your monthly take-home pay.

Are car prices high in Canada?

That’s something Canadians may be considering since used cars are also increasing in price. At the beginning of the pandemic in 2020, it cost an average of $27,029 to buy a used vehicle, an Autotrader spokesperson told CTV News. However, by June 2022, that average cost rose to $38,097; a 41 per cent increase.

How much can I afford for a car Canada?

The 10% to 15% rule gives you a general guideline to estimate how much car you can afford based on your salary. The rule states that the total operating cost of a car should fall between 10% and 15% of your annual income.

How do people buy cars in Canada?

In Canada, people typically borrow money to buy a vehicle. Two of the most common financing options are taking out a loan or signing a lease. With a loan, you can borrow up to 100% of a vehicle’s purchase price. When the loan is paid off, you own the car.

Why are Canadian cars so expensive?

A recent survey by AutoTrader found new and used car prices in Canada remain high due to supply chain issues and microchip shortages.
